About me

Hi - I’m Rob. I’m a humanistic counsellor in Hove. I work with a range of issues including anxiety, depression, trauma, abuse and low self-esteem. I also work regularly with LGBTQ+ clients. 

I’ve always had a curiosity about human experience and how we come to be the way we are, and decided to train as a counsellor to help others through my work. I work in private practice and the charity sector, and I’m a registered member of the BACP.
